Dubai, United Arab Emirates – The man-made multi-million dollar Dubai Water Canal cuts through the desert and connects the rear end of Dubai Creek, to the sea. While it greatly improved navigation through the creek and connected parts of the City with an unhindered form of marine transportation, it became necessary to create some major new bridges for road traffic to efficiently cross the canal. In the backbround are several construction cranes indicating it is still work in progress. The trees to the left are in Safa Park whose area was significantly reduced by the creation of the canal.
